Understanding Different Types of Milling Tools

Selecting the correct milling tool is critical for achieving specified results in any milling operation . There's a large variety of cutting tools available , each designed for certain applications . Common types include end mills, which are flexible for flat milling and pocketing; face mills, ideal for extensive surface removal; and ball nose mills, perfect for 3D contouring and complex shapes. Specialty tools such as shell mills for roughing operations and form tools for precise profiles also exist. Consider the material being worked, the required precision, and the overall objective when choosing the best milling tool.
